Indonesia's external debt (ULN) reached US$415.1 billion at the end of 2021.
According to Bank Indonesia (BI) records, this debt position decreased compared to the end of Q3 2021. Similarly, on a year-on-year (yoy) basis, the Q4 2021 ULN position decreased by 0.4% compared to Q4 2020.
BI stated that this decrease in ULN was due to a decline in both government and private sector ULN.
Government ULN US$200.2 Billion
Specifically, government ULN decreased from US$206.37 billion in Q4 2020 to US$200.2 billion in Q4 2021. Government ULN contracted by 3% (yoy) after experiencing 4.1% (yoy) growth in Q3 2021.
BI noted that the decrease in government ULN occurred due to several series of State Bonds (SBN) maturing, as well as the repayment of some principal loans in Q4 2021.
In addition, high volatility in the global financial market influenced the shift of investment from SBN to other instruments, thus reducing the ownership portion of non-resident investors in SBN.
Private Sector ULN US$205.87 Billion
Meanwhile, the private sector ULN position decreased year-on-year from US$207.69 billion in Q4 2020 to US$205.87 billion in Q4 2021.
Private debt contracted by 0.9% (yoy) after growing by 0.6% (yoy) from the previous quarter, in line with net payments of loans and other debts during Q4 2021.
According to BI, this development was caused by a deeper contraction of the ULN of financial institutions to 4.2% (yoy), from a contraction of 2.7% (yoy) in the previous quarter, and a contraction of the ULN of non-financial corporations to approximately 0.01% after growing by 1.5% (yoy) in Q3 2021.
Debt-to-GDP Ratio 35%
BI assessed that Indonesia's ULN structure in Q4 2021 remained healthy because its ratio to Gross Domestic Product (GDP) remained at around 35%, down from 37% in the previous quarter.
Furthermore, Indonesia's ULN structure is considered healthy because it is dominated by long-term ULN. Its share was recorded at 88.3% of the total ULN.
